**POSITION** **SUMMARY**
The Senior Logistics Representative Night Shift is responsible for leading the management of customer supply chain information and data within C.H. Robinson’s Transportation Management System. This role involves acting as a primary liaison between customers and internal teams to ensure seamless information flow and efficient transportation arrangements. The Senior Logistics Representative is expected to oversee and enhance existing processes, serve as a resource for junior team members, and drive improvements that align with C.H. Robinson’s project-based delivery model.
**D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ES**
The duties and responsibilities of this position consists of, but are not limited to, the following:
+ Ensure Transportation arrangements are made for shipments by the following:
+ Monitoring and optimizing customer load boards and information flow in the Transportation Management System
+ Overseeing the maintenance and organization of team mailboxes
+ Managing exceptions and providing knowledge-based solutions to predefined processes
+ Serve as a resource and support system for peers
+ Document, organize, and continuously improve standard operating processes
+ Identify and implement process improvements and cost-saving initiatives using CHR’s project-based delivery model
+ Develop and update comprehensive operational metrics
+ Act as the primary point of contact for assigned customers, fostering and maintaining strong relationships
+ Collaborate with internal service teams to meet team and customer goals
+ Facilitate proactive customer communications, including calls and updates, to address and anticipate customer needs
+ Other duties or responsibilities as assigned according to the team and/or country specific requirements

C.H. Robinson solves logistics problems for companies across the globe and across industries, from the simple to the most complex. With $22 billion in freight under management and 19 million shipments annually, we are one of the world’s largest logistics platforms and rank in the FORTUNE 200. We’ve been an innovator in logistics for over 100 years. Our global suite of services accelerates trade to seamlessly deliver the products and goods that drive the world’s economy. With the combination of our multimodal transportation management system and expertise, we use our information advantage to deliver smarter solutions for more than 90,000 customers and 450,000 contract carriers on our platform.
